Baseline characteristics in relation to health outcomes at 4 and 9 years

Variable Freq (%)
Mortality at 9 years Increase in physical limitation after 4 years Depression at 4 yearsa Drug use (≥4) at 4 years
No (n = 3,289) Yes (n = 711) No (n = 2,142) Yes (n = 1,011) No (n = 2,763) Yes (n = 124) No (n = 2,634) Yes (n = 519)
A. Multi-morbidity p b = 0.0010 p b < 0.0001 p b = 0.0296 p b < 0.0001
 0–1 1,076 (85.1 %) 188 (14.9 %) 785 (75.6 %) 254 (24.5 %) 944 (96.4 %) 35 (3.6 %) 994 (95.7 %) 45 (4.3 %)
 2–3 1,485 (81.8 %) 330 (18.2 %) 931 (66.0 %) 479 (34.0 %) 1,244 (96.1 %) 51 (3.9 %) 1,190 (84.4 %) 220 (15.6 %)
  ≥ 4 728 (79.0 %) 193 (21.0 %) 426 (60.5 %) 278 (39.5 %) 575 (93.8 %) 38 (6.2 %) 450 (63.9 %) 254 (36.1 %)
B. Dependencyc p b < 0.0001 p b < 0.0001 p b = 0.0003 p b = 0.0037
 0 2,688 (83.5 %) 531 (16.5 %) 1,818 (69.9 %) 782 (30.1 %) 2,317 (96.2 %) 91 (3.8 %) 2,198 (84.5 %) 402 (15.5 %)
 1 504 (77.2 %) 149 (22.8 %) 273 (57.7 %) 200 (42.3 %) 394 (94.0 %) 25 (6.0 %) 375 (79.3 %) 98 (20.7 %)
 2–3 97 (75.8 %) 31 (24.2 %) 51 (63.8 %) 29 (36.3 %) 52 (86.7 %) 8 (13.3 %) 61 (76.3 %) 19 (23.8 %)
C. Frailty status p b < 0.0001 p b < 0.0001 p b = 0.0079 p b = 0.0002
 Robust 1,593 (87.9 %) 220 (12.1 %) 1152 (74.5 %) 394 (25.5 %) 1,410 (96.8 %) 46 (3.2 %) 1,334 (86.3 %) 212 (13.7 %)
 Pre-frail 1,522 (79.5 %) 393 (20.5 %) 921 (63.0 %) 542 (37.1 %) 1,241 (94.7 %) 70 (5.3 %) 1,187 (81.1 %) 276 (18.9 %)
 Frail 174 (64.0 %) 98 (36.0 %) 69 (47.9 %) 75 (52.1 %) 112 (93.3 %) 8 (6.7 %) 113 (78.5 %) 31 (21.5 %)
SES ladderd p b = 0.0002 p b = 0.0384 p b < 0.0001 p b = 0.7036
 6–10 (high) 774 (83.7 %) 151 (16.3 %) 536 (72.2 %) 206 (27.8 %) 704 (98.1 %) 14 (2.0 %) 617 (83.2 %) 125 (16.9 %)
 4–5 1,448 (84.4 %) 267 (15.6 %) 935 (67.5 %) 451 (32.5 %) 1,257 (96.3 %) 48 (3.7 %) 1,163 (83.9 %) 223 (16.1 %)
 1–3 (low) 880 (78.6 %) 240 (21.4 %) 576 (66.9 %) 285 (33.1 %) 677 (93.5 %) 47 (6.5 %) 711 (82.6 %) 150 (17.4 %)

aDepression at baseline is excluded

b p value of chi square test between development of adverse outcome or no adverse outcome

cDependency is defined by difficulty with meals, housework, or shopping

dSES, socioeconomic status as represented by the Hong Kong ladder, a self-rated scale from 1 to 10, with lower rungs of the ladder representing lower SES status
